What is Breast Reduction Surgery?

Breast reduction, often referred to as reduction mammaplasty, is a procedure that involves the removal of superfluous breast skin, glandular tissue, and fat to achieve a boob size that is more in line with your anatomy and to alleviate the pain that comes with having large breasts.

Following a breast reduction procedure, recovery could take two to six weeks. It’s possible that you’ll need to take two to three weeks off work and that you’ll need help with household chores, caring, and grocery shopping.

Because it might be challenging for their bodies to support weight that is unsuitable for them, those who have larger breasts may find that having them makes them uncomfortable. Large breasts can have negative psychological effects in addition to physical ones because they make it difficult for people to do activities like running, leaping, and other daily activities. A burden is removed from sufferers’ chests both figuratively and literally.

Breast reduction procedure

Breast reduction surgery is primarily intended to help patients achieve breast size that is proportionate to their body while still preserving a natural appearance. Typically, the treatment entails making incisions to remove extra breast skin, glandular tissue, and fat, but your surgeon may also use other methods, including liposuction, to provide better results.

You must undergo medical testing before to your treatment, and your doctor may advise you to stop taking some drugs or change the dosage of your current ones. Avoid using aspirin, inflammatory medications, and herbal supplements as they can all cause more bleeding. Additionally, give up smoking before having breast reduction surgery.

  • The surgery is typically performed while the patient is asleep. When the reduction is minor, the medical practitioner may choose local anesthesia with sedation.
  • Your surgeon will then begin by making an incision around the nipple. The incision is kept straight and vertical until it reaches the breast crease.or a second cut is sometimes made in the crease beneath the breast.
  • Excess skin, fat, and glandular tissue are extracted. If necessary, the surgeon may use liposuction to help remove excess fat. Following that, your surgeon will insert stitches deep within the breast tissue to provide additional support.
  • And finally, the incisions in the skin are brought together and closed.

Risks and Side Effects

When you undergo breast reduction surgery in order to get the look you have always desired, there is very little chance that you will experience any negative effects.

Nevertheless, having a breast reduction operation is not without risks or adverse effects. Following are a few of them:

  • Permanent scars
  • Extensive and visible irregularly shaped breasts or nipples
  • Wound healing issues
  • Nipple sensation loss
  • Bleeding within the breast tissue

You may also experience;

  • Bruising in the breasts
  • Edema
  • Irritation on the chest
  • An adverse reaction to the anesthesia
  • Severe bleeding
  • A blood clot growing in veins
